Transaction 906ba556a986d35af3af93d389343e88df07243a41e720492bfd40676065f5a0
1 Input
1 Output
-
906ba556a986d35af3af93d389343e88df07243a41e720492bfd40676065f5a0:0
- value
- 28109
- script pubkey
- OP_0 OP_PUSHBYTES_20 966d79f662dcde128ad5f0ef4eb70c792f7d8388
- address
- bc1qjekhnanzmn0p9zk47rh5adcv0yhhmqugncd6e5